Understanding the Anatomy of a Playground Slide and Its Fasteners
Before diving into the specifics of the flathead screwdriver’s role, it’s essential to understand what you’re working with. Modern playground slides, especially those designed for residential use, are typically constructed from durable materials like high-density polyethylene (HDPE) plastic, treated wood, or powder-coated metal. They are engineered for safety and longevity, which means they are held together by robust fastening systems.
The most common fasteners encountered during playground assembly are:
- Bolts: These are threaded rods that pass through holes in multiple parts and are secured with a nut on the other side.
- Nuts: These are the corresponding threaded components that grip the bolt to create a secure connection.
- Washers: Flat rings placed under bolt heads or nuts to distribute the load, prevent damage to the surface, and ensure a tighter fit.
While many of these bolts and nuts will require other tools like wrenches or socket sets for tightening, a significant number of connections, particularly those involving screws, rely on the simple yet effective slotted head.

Choosing the Right Flathead Screwdriver for the Job
Not all flathead screwdrivers are created equal, and selecting the appropriate one for your playground assembly can make a significant difference in ease and efficiency.
1. Size Matters: Matching the Screwdriver to the Screw
The most critical factor in selecting a flathead screwdriver is matching the blade width and thickness to the slot of the screw.
- Too small: A screwdriver with a blade that is too narrow or thin will not engage the full width of the slot. This can lead to the screwdriver slipping, damaging the screw head (stripping it), and making it difficult or impossible to tighten the screw.
- Too large: A screwdriver with a blade that is too wide will not fit into the slot at all.
Many playground assembly kits will specify the type and size of fasteners used. If not, it’s best to have a selection of common flathead screwdriver sizes. A good starting point would include:
- A smaller size (e.g., 3mm or 1/8 inch blade width) for smaller screws often found on decorative panels or plastic components.
- A medium size (e.g., 5mm or 3/16 inch blade width) for more general-purpose screws.
- A larger size (e.g., 6mm or 1/4 inch blade width) for heavier-duty applications.
2. Leverage and Reach
Consider the areas where you’ll be working. Some screws might be in recessed areas or require significant torque.
- Longer handles: Offer more leverage, making it easier to apply torque and tighten screws firmly.
- Shorter handles: Are more maneuverable in tight spaces.
It’s often beneficial to have a mix of lengths to accommodate various assembly scenarios.
3. Handle Comfort and Grip
Playground assembly can be a lengthy process. A comfortable, ergonomically designed handle will reduce hand strain and improve your ability to apply consistent pressure. Look for screwdrivers with rubberized or textured grips.
4. Quality of Construction
Invest in well-made screwdrivers. Cheaply made tools can have poorly finished tips that can easily damage screw heads, or shafts that bend or break under pressure. Tools made from hardened steel alloys like chrome-vanadium are generally more durable and reliable.

Pros and Cons of Relying on Flathead Screwdrivers
While essential, it’s important to acknowledge the limitations and advantages of using flathead screwdrivers in playground assembly.
Pros | Cons |
---|---|
Versatility for Slotted Fasteners: Handles a common type of screw found in many assemblies. | Prone to Cam-Out: The single slot can allow the screwdriver to slip out of the screw head if too much force is applied or the fit isn’t perfect, potentially damaging the screw head. |
Simple Design: Easy to understand and use. | Limited Torque Capacity: Not ideal for high-torque applications compared to tools like impact drivers or power drills with appropriate bits. |
Precision for Minor Adjustments: Allows for delicate adjustments without overtightening. | Requires Manual Effort: Tightening many screws can be time-consuming and physically demanding. |
Cost-Effective: Flathead screwdrivers are generally inexpensive. | Specific Size Matching Needed: Requires having the correct size to avoid damage and ensure proper engagement. |
Easy to Clean and Maintain: Simple tools that require minimal upkeep. | Less Efficient for Repetitive Tasks: For assemblies with a very large number of slotted screws, a powered screwdriver with a flathead bit might be more efficient but carries a higher risk of over-tightening. |

Tips for Successful Playground Assembly with Your Flathead Screwdriver
To make your playground assembly as smooth and safe as possible, keep these tips in mind:
- Read the Manual Thoroughly: Before you begin, familiarize yourself with the entire assembly process, paying attention to which fasteners require which tools.
- Organize Your Parts: Lay out all components and hardware, grouping similar items together.
- Pre-Sort Fasteners: Group screws and bolts by size and type. This will help you quickly identify the correct screwdriver or wrench for each step.
- Test Fit Screws: Before fully tightening, ensure screws thread smoothly into their respective holes.
- Apply Consistent Pressure: When using the flathead screwdriver, apply firm, downward pressure to keep the tip engaged in the screw slot.
- Avoid Overtightening: While you want connections to be secure, overtightening can strip screw heads or crack plastic components. Tighten until snug, then a quarter-turn more if necessary.
- Work on a Flat Surface: Assemble the playground on a level area to ensure stability during the process.
- Have a Helper: An extra pair of hands can be invaluable for holding pieces in place while you drive screws or tighten bolts.
- Regularly Check Your Tools: Ensure your flathead screwdriver’s tip is not worn or damaged. A damaged tip can lead to stripped screws.
